The Effect of Plutonium Isotopic Composition on the Doppler Coefficient in Fast Reactors

G. Shaviv, S. Yiftah

Open publisher page 2 citations

Abstract

The effect of Plutonium isotopic composition on the Doppler coefficient is examined in fast reactors having different chemical compositions of the fuel and different core volumes. It is found that for a given core volume and chemical composition the absolute value of the Doppler coefficient increases with increase of the amount of high Plutonium isotopes (240Pu, 241Pu, and 242Pu).
